“Safeguarding Canned Or Wet Pet Food: Preventing The Growth Of Harmful Bacteria “

The Pet ExpertThe Pet Expert—November 7, 20240

Canned or wet pet food provides a convenient and palatable option for pets. However, the moisture content and packaging of these products can create an environment conducive to bacterial growth. Pet food manufacturers must implement measures to prevent the growth of harmful bacteria in canned or wet pet food products. Table of Contents

Stringent Manufacturing Processes:

Pet food manufacturers must establish stringent manufacturing processes to ensure the safety of canned or wet pet food products. This includes following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P) and maintaining clean production environments. The manufacturing facilities should have proper ventilation, temperature control, and hygiene protocols to minimize the risk of bacterial contamination.

High-Quality Ingredients:

Using high-quality ingredients is essential in preventing the growth of harmful bacteria in canned or wet pet food. Manufacturers should source fresh and wholesome ingredients, ensuring they meet rigorous quality standards. By using high-quality ingredients, manufacturers minimize the risk of introducing bacteria into the production process and enhance the overall safety of the final product.

Proper Cooking and Sterilization:

Thorough cooking and sterilization processes are critical in eliminating harmful bacteria in canned or wet pet food. Manufacturers must heat the food to appropriate temperatures to kill any potential pathogens. The cooking process should be carefully monitored to ensure that all areas of the food reach the required temperature for a sufficient duration to eliminate bacteria effectively.

Airtight Packaging:

Proper packaging is vital in preventing bacterial growth in canned or wet pet food. Airtight packaging helps create a barrier that inhibits the entry of air and potential contaminants. Manufacturers should use reliable packaging materials that maintain the integrity of the product and minimize the risk of bacterial contamination during storage and transportation.

Testing and Quality Control:

Regular testing and quality control checks are essential to ensure the safety of canned or wet pet food products. Manufacturers should conduct microbial testing to detect the presence of harmful bacteria. This includes testing both raw ingredients and finished products. Implementing robust quality control measures helps identify any potential issues and ensures that only safe products reach the market.

Storage and Shelf Life:

Proper storage conditions and managing the product’s shelf life are critical in preventing bacterial growth in canned or wet pet food. Manufacturers should provide clear instructions on storage requirements, including temperature and duration guidelines, to maintain the product’s quality and safety. Additionally, manufacturers should consider incorporating natural preservatives to extend the product’s shelf life without compromising safety.

Consumer Education:

Educating consumers about the proper handling and storage of canned or wet pet food is crucial. Manufacturers should provide clear and comprehensive instructions to pet owners on how to handle and store the product to prevent bacterial contamination. By educating consumers, manufacturers can promote safe practices and reduce the risk of bacterial growth due to improper handling.

In Conclusion

Safeguarding Canned Or Wet PetFood Preventing The Growth Of Harmful Bacteria
Preventing the growth of harmful bacteria in canned or wet pet food products requires strict adherence to safety protocols. By implementing stringent manufacturing processes, using high-quality ingredients, ensuring proper cooking and sterilization, employing airtight packaging, conducting testing and quality control checks, managing storage and shelf life, and educating consumers, pet food manufacturers can ensure the safety of canned or wet pet food.
